The Maldives is a paradise for nature lovers, as this tropical archipelago features an abundance of marine life that will capture their interest. These islands are noted for their coral reefs and the local ocean waters contain two kinds of coral; the hard corals that possess limestone skeletons and the soft corals which exist as solitary creatures. Amongst these picturesque coral reefs you will notice creatures like moray eels, starfish, octopus, hermit crabs, lobsters and shrimp as well as feather stars, sponges and clams.
Naturally you will find an amazing multitude of fish varieties in the Maldivian waters. Existing in almost every imaginable colour and size these fish species include the highly eye-catching varieties that are prized as aquarium fish. Local varieties include such highlights as angelfish, butterfly fish, clownfish, Napolean wrasse, Moorish Idol, triggerfish, parrotfish and Oriental sweetlip just to name a few. You will also find larger fish like the hawkfish, grouper and barracuda.
Divers will also encounter sharks in Maldivian waters, such as the zebra shark, hammerhead shark, grey reef shark and the enormous whale shark, the world’s largest species of fish. Another kind of marine life to be found in Maldivian waters are the intriguing rays, distinctively shaped graceful creatures that seem to fly through the waters. You will notice varieties like the eagle ray, stingray and the huge manta ray which often measure as much as 20 to 25 feet in width.
Another variety of marine life which is part of the ecosystem of the Maldives is its distinctive turtle varieties. These species include the hawksbill turtle, loggerhead turtle, Olive Ridley and green turtle as well as the leatherback turtle which may be found in deep waters.
